Output 3d863356d66a91b6d89e5fb4aa6326a35d961db8bbc05135c49329dd05ca8ce5:0

value
37646764
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e3ade67028ad649f5e238873566e37c6b7e7cf0 OP_EQUAL
address
3QsG5YNpHPckYifdu76dYfcnnK3C4bCBGd
transaction
3d863356d66a91b6d89e5fb4aa6326a35d961db8bbc05135c49329dd05ca8ce5
spent
true